The HTC Incredible S is the second version of the Droid Incredible, a Verizon exclusive phone that still stands as one of the best early Android phones. The Incredible S will not only be in the US, but in international markets as well. 

Specs include: 

  • 4-inch WVGA Super LCD display
  • Rear 8MP camera
  • Front-facing camera
  • DLNA support
